Pros

Location, Flexibility , Salary Strucutre ( no variable pay), comparitively lesser work pressure

Cons

Following are the "SO CALLED" benefits provided to the employees: -- 75 thousand medical insurance only to the employee. Spouse/Children not covered. -- Low Salary -- No other Benefits -- Official Bench Policy ( This gets communicated after you join Mphasis and not before you join): You will get salary for 2-3 months after which they stop paying you. --Only 8 days Work From Home allowed. Mphasis as a company does not have a clear strategy for growth and the Sr. Management is worthless , in-competent and do not bother to communicate the truth to employees. Mphasis is a LOW COST vendor to HP and does not have the capability to win direct business on its own and ultimately ends up doing "dirty" work which other companies dont want to do. Ganesh Ayyar - CEO is the worst - he is a CA , finance guy and does not have any vision / knowhow of running an IT company.
